需要从包含“skey”:“HolidayDetails”记录的Dynamodb表下载数据。
使用下面的查询来提取数据,但它只提取了少量记录,而不是全部记录。
我是否遗漏了查询中的任何内容。我提前感谢您的帮助。
aws dynamodb scan \
--table-name testing-table \
--filter-expression "skey=:s" \
--query "Items[*]" \
--expression-attribute-values "{\":s\":{\"S\":\"HolidayDetails\"}}" \
--output text > store.txt
如果您使用上面共享的代码(该代码使用 CLI),那么您应该获得所有结果,因为 CLI 默认分页。
只要您不使用
--limit
或 --no-paginate
,那么您应该拥有包含字符串属性 skey
的完整结果集,该属性完全等于 HolidayDetails
。键名和值都区分大小写。